Lagos Police Debunk Theft Allegation in Viral Video, Cite Accidental Discharge During Traffic Duty

The Lagos State Police Command has issued a firm rebuttal to a viral video that accused an Inspector of Police of stealing, labeling the online narrative as "false and misleading." The command provided an alternate account, stating the incident stemmed from a traffic enforcement operation that turned violent. The Official Account vs. The Viral Video The widely circulated footage showed a uniformed officer with blood on his face, sitting on the ground while an angry crowd chanted "Ole!" (Thief). The police statement offered a different sequence of events: *   The Assignment: The Inspector was on official duty with the Lagos State Taskforce, enforcing a ban on illegal parking along Brown Street in Oshodi. *   The Confrontation: He stopped a motorist attempting to park wrongly. Judge Condemns Asylum Seekers for "Betrayal" After Brutal Attack on Schoolgirl

A UK judge has handed down lengthy prison sentences to two Afghan asylum seekers for the rape of a 15-year-old schoolgirl in a Warwickshire park, condemning the attackers for betraying genuine refugees and robbing their victim of her childhood. Jan Jahanzeb and Israr Niazal, both 17, were sentenced at Warwick Crown Court on Tuesday for the assault, which occurred in a park in Leamington Spa on May 10, 2025. The court heard that the pair, who arrived in the United Kingdom months earlier after crossing the English Channel in small boats, attacked the teenager despite her desperate pleas for help from passersby. A Desperate Cry for Help, Ignored During the trial, footage recorded by the victim on her mobile phone was played in court. The video showed her being led away from her friends by the two defendants while she called out for assistance. EFCC Seals Former Minister's Abuja Residence in Controversial Operation

The Abuja residence of former Minister of Petroleum Resources, Timipre Sylva, was sealed on Sunday by officials of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) in a move that has been condemned as unlawful and politically motivated by his aides. Chief Julius Bokoru, Special Assistant on Media and Public Affairs to Sylva, issued a forceful statement titled "A Grave Breach of Decency: EFCC’s Attempted Raid and Defacement of Sylva’s Family Home". In it, he detailed the agency's actions, stating that the operation was conducted without prior notice, a formal warrant, or any adherence to established legal procedure. "No courtesy. No procedure. No humanity," Bokoru stated. He described the scene as EFCC officers "spray-paint[ed] his walls in stark red, emblazoning the words 'EFCC — Keep Off'" on the property, which he argued was the treatment of a fugitive rather than the home of a former public official.
